title | Computer Aided Design |
arbic title | |
prequisites | CC311 & CC341 |
credit hours | 3 |
Description/Outcomes | To introduce fundamental algorithms and techniques for computer aided integrated circuit design. It covers aspects of design flow, physical design, logic optimization, timing analysis and verification, synthesis for testability. |
arabic Description/Outcomes | |
objectives | To learn new design technologies, large-scale designs using VLSI technology and modern computer techniques used in Digital circuit designs & implementation. |
